Environmental Factor - Nov 2020: Mitochondrial problems, ailment explored via respected award

.Mitochondria generate energy for tissues and engage in necessary duties in metabolism, immunity, calcium mineral signaling, as well as various other methods, but they should connect along with various other organelles to function correctly. Disturbances in such natural communication can easily trigger cancer and also neurodegenerative conditions. A brand new analysis project supervised through NIEHS can clarify the essential exchange between mitochondria and various other organelles, as well as exactly how mistakes can easily pave the way for illness. Sancak's long-lasting analysis goals are actually to clarify the signaling paths that control mitochondrial functionalities as well as to capitalize on these pathways as curative targets.Funding for the venture, introduced Oct. 6, is actually given by means of the National Institutes of Health And Wellness (NIH) Director's New Trailblazer Honor, which becomes part of the High-Risk, High-Reward Research study plan. The honor supports early-career scientists pursuing possibly game-changing investigation in the biomedical, behavioral, or even social sciences that accommodates within the NIH mission.Yasemin Sancak, Ph.D., an assistant lecturer in the pharmacology department at the University of Washington, is actually the principal detective on the NIEHS-led venture. She is just one of merely 53 researchers that obtained 2020 trendsetter awards." My practices will certainly be the to begin with complete biochemical analysis of mitochondria-organelle communications in healthy cells and also tissues along with mitochondrial problems," Sancak pointed out." Investigation of mitochondria-organelle interactions in tissues with mitochondrial dysfunction possesses the possible to change our understanding of mechanisms of mitochondrial ailments, which will cause unique procedure techniques." Tagging, separating mitochondriaOrganelles make it possible for tissues to successfully accomplish millions of biochemical responses in a coordinated fashion. That needs successful communication in between organelles, however how mitochondria engage along with other organelles is actually not effectively understood.To get over that research study gap, Sancak and her team are going to develop a brand-new biochemical method for tagging as well as separating mitochondria that remain in close closeness to various other organelles. They are going to also use this strategy to research mitochondrial interactions with the plasma membrane, which is actually the establishment that splits the inner parts of the tissue coming from the outdoors environment.The researchers are going to at that point characterize proteins and metabolites of mitochondria that are in direct exposure to various other organelles and the plasma membrane.
